單晶片控制與網路傳輸應用 ─ 使用 HT48R 系列晶片

張慶龍

  • 出版商: 全華圖書
  • 出版日期: 2006-02-27
  • 定價: $480
  • 售價: 9.0$432
  • 語言: 繁體中文
  • ISBN: 9572151592
  • ISBN-13: 9789572151594
  • 相關分類: 單晶片
  • 已絕版

買這商品的人也買了...

相關主題

商品描述

本書特色

隨著VLSI與通訊科技的進步,使得結合控制、計算與通訊之嵌入式系統正逐漸廣泛的應用於家庭、工作與休閒環境。有鑑於嵌入式系統的需求龐大,而嵌入式系統所需之計算/控制能力則仰賴於微控制器來完成。本書就針對微控制器的應用,有著通盤且詳細的介紹。本書共分為八章,第一章~第二章介紹微控制器的基本架構以及相關指令集;第三章介紹控制系統現階段的發展環境;第四章~第五章介紹微控制器I/O界面原理與控制方法;第六章~第七章分別介紹網路傳輸與串列傳輸的不同特色;最後第八章介紹微控制器在乙太網路下的界面控制。本書強調基礎理論,注重各個方面的應用,相信可以加深讀者的印象,以提升學習效果。適用於私立大學、科大電子、電機工程系三、四年級之「微控制器應用」、「微控制器實習」課程使用。

 

本書內容

第1章  認識微控制/處理器1-1
1.1 簡 介1-2
1.2 HT48R系列微控制器特色1-5
1.3 HT48R70A硬體架構1-9
1.4 HT48R70A晶片接腳1-11
1.5 細部功能描述(Functional Description)1-14
1.5.1 管線指令執行(Pipeline Instruction Execution Flows)1-14
1.5.2 程式計數器(Program Counter,PC)1-15
1.5.3 程式記憶體(Program Memory,ROM)1-17
1.5.4 查表功能(Table Lookup)1-18
1.5.5 堆疊暫存器(Stack Register,STACK)1-19
1.5.6 資料記憶體(Data Memory,RAM)1-20
1.5.7 特殊功能暫存器1-22
1.5.8 中斷(Interrupt)1-23
1.5.9振盪頻率來源(Oscillator configuration)1-25
1.5.10看門狗計數器(Watchdog Timer,WDT)1-26
1.5.11計時/事件計數器(Timer/Event Counter)1-28
1.5.12省電模式(睡眠模式)-HALT1-30
1.5.13I/O 埠(Input/Output Port)1-31
1.5.14重置(Reset)1-32
1.5.15ROM Option1-34

第2章  指令介紹2-1
2.1 語句語法2-2
2.2 假指令2-3
2.3 指令集2-10
2.3.1 算數運算指令2-11
2.3.2 邏輯運算指令2-20
2.3.3 資料移動指令2-30
2.3.4 程式分支指令2-31
2.3.5 查表與其他指令2-37

第3章  IDE發展環境與基本I/O原理3-1
3.1 HT-IDE整合開發環境3-2
3.2 HT-IDE3000操作環境介紹3-4
3.3 範例程式之HT-IDE操作說明3-7
3.4 VPM使用與操作3-25

第4章  I/O介面原理4-1
4.1 發光二極體(LED)顯示器4-2
4.1.1 單顆LED4-2
4.1.2 七段顯示器4-6
4.1.3 點矩陣LED4-10
4.2 鍵 盤4-13
4.2.1 軟體掃描鍵盤的基本原理4-13
4.3 鍵盤掃描與七段顯示器掃描的結合4-17

第5章  基本I/O控制5-1
5.1 HT48R70A微控制器學習板5-2
5.2 單顆七段顯示器顯示控制5-4
5.3 一位元上數計數器5-9
5.4 四位元掃描顯示上數計數器5-19
5.5 點矩陣LED顯示控制5-37
5.6 點矩陣LED動態畫面顯示5-50
5.7 鍵盤輸入控制5-67

第6章  通訊網路傳輸原理6-1
6.1 OSI 7-Layers與TCP/IP協定6-2
6.1.1 OSI 7-Layer參考模型6-2
6.1.2 TCP/IP協定模組6-6
6.1.3 資料傳輸之同步問題6-7
6.2 實體層之傳輸模式6-8
6.2.1 非同步串列傳輸6-9
6.2.2 同步串列傳輸6-12
6.3 各式傳輸系統概觀6-15

第7章  串列傳輸應用7-1
7.1 RS-232非同步串列傳輸應用7-2
7.1.1 RS-232非同步串列傳輸7-2
7.1.2 RS-232C之接頭型態7-4
7.1.3 RS-232C之連接與其電氣特性7-5
7.1.4 RS-232與個人電腦間之傳輸應用7-6
7.2 IC同步串列傳輸應用7-17
7.2.1 IC同步串列傳輸之原理7-17
7.2.2 24C04串列EEPROM7-23
7.2.3 IC與24LC04 串列界面EEPROM傳輸應用7-28

第8章  乙太網路界面控制8-1
8.1 乙太網路8-2
8.2 如何呼叫乙太網路8-7
8.2.1 Packet Driver8-7
8.2.2 利用Packet Driver來傳收封包8-15
8.3 封包解析8-30
8.3.1 Sniffer 簡介8-30
8.3.2 Sniffer之使用設定8-30
8.2.3 操作說明8-32
8.4 微控制器與乙太網路之整合8-35
8.4.1 Server端-Holtek微控制器整合乙太網路晶片8-36
8.4.2 Client端-在PC平台上以Packet driver開發之
應用程式8-63